As a Financial Controller, you will be a key member of our finance team, taking ownership of financial reporting, internal controls and overall accounting operations. This role is essential for delivering accurate, timely, and meaningful financial information that supports strategic decision-making. You will review financial operations, participate in budgeting and forecasting activities, and compliance processes to ensure our continued growth, finance control and operational efficiency. This role blends strategic thinking with hands-on execution, accountability and will play a crucial part in our decision-making processes.

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Prepare, control and report financial planning, budgeting, and forecasting processes across departments and product lines.

  • Review monthly, quarterly, and annual financial closings and reporting.

  • Oversee internal control systems and ensure compliance with applicable regulations and tax obligations.

  • Collaborate in a fast-moving environment, cross-functionally to align financial reporting and business goals.

  • Manage cash flow, cost control, and ad-hoc financial risk assessments.

  • Optimize automation of ERP and accounting tools such as Netsuite, Payhawk, Ramp.

  • Analyze and report variances, provide insights into financial performance metrics.

  • Contribute to business planning and strategic initiatives with financial insights.

  • Continuously improve financial processes, systems, and controls for scalability and efficiency.

Requirements

~1 min read
  • Around 5+ years of experience in accounting, controlling, or financial management.

  • Prior experience in a senior audit position or Big 4 firm is highly valued and/or Start-up/Scale-up experience.

  • Degree in Accounting, Management, Finance, or a related field (bachelor’s or master’s).

  • Chartered Accountant qualification is a strong plus.

  • Solid understanding of accounting standards, financial statements, and tax regulations.

  • Experience with tools such as Excel, Netsuite, Payhawk, Ramp, Oracle, or SAGE.

  • Strong analytical skills with attention to detail and a solution-oriented mindset.

  • Ability to communicate financial insights clearly to both financial and non-financial stakeholders.

  • Fluent in English, both written and verbal.
